Daberath
Open directlyEaston's Bible Dictionary · 1897
Pasture, a Levitical town of Issachar (Josh. 19:12; 21:28), near the border of Zebulum. It is the modern small village of Deburich, at the base of Mount Tabor. Tradition has incorrectly made it the scene of the miracle of the cure of the lunatic child (Matt. 17:14).

Hastings Dictionary of the Bible · 1898
DAB'ERATH (pasture), a town of Zebulon and Issachar, Josh 19:12; Josh 21:28: now Deburieh, west of Mount Tabor.
